FC/UPC to ST/UPC Single Mode Duplex (SM DX) patch cord

The FC/UPC to ST/UPC Single Mode Duplex (SM DX) is a high-performance interconnect designed for dual-fiber systems requiring maximum mechanical stability. This hybrid jumper bridges the gap between threaded FC interfaces and bayonet-style ST ports, providing a reliable full-duplex path for industrial automation, campus backbones, and legacy telecom upgrades.

Technical Performance Matrix

Our production adheres to the following rigorous technical standards to ensure consistency across large-scale project deployments:

Metric Professional Specification Engineering Advantage
Connector Type FC/UPC to ST/UPC Metal-to-metal hybrid coupling
Fiber Category Single-mode Duplex (SM DX) Supports simultaneous dual-strand data
Insertion Loss $< 0.3 \text{ dB}$ Optimizes total link power budget
Return Loss $\geq 50 \text{ dB}$ (UPC) Maintains superior digital signal purity
Wave Length 1310nm / 1490nm / 1550nm Universal SM wavelength compatibility
Bandwidth $\pm 40\text{nm}$ Stable performance across spectral shifts
Tension Strength $\geq 200 \text{ N}$ Ruggedized for intensive conduit routing
Durability $\geq 1000$ times High-precision ceramic ferrule longevity
Jacket Material LSZH (Yellow) Fire-safe, Low Smoke Zero Halogen safety

Performance Advantages for Infrastructure Projects

1. Dual-Metallic Locking Mechanism

  • Both the FC and ST connectors utilize nickel-plated metallic housings rather than plastic latches.

  • The FC threaded screw and the ST spring-loaded bayonet mount provide a vibration-proof connection.

  • This design is ideal for industrial environments and outdoor utility cabinets subject to mechanical stress.

2. High-Efficiency Duplex (DX) Design

  • The Duplex (DX) configuration allows for independent transmit (TX) and receive (RX) paths on two separate fiber strands.

  • This is essential for enterprise networking architectures that require full-duplex communication over long-haul OS2 Single Mode fiber.

3. Engineering-Grade Tensile Reliability

  • Rated at a tension strength of $\geq 200\text{N}$, these jumpers are built to survive the physical rigors of installation.

  • This high threshold ensures the glass core remains protected during intensive pulling through dense cable trays and vertical shafts.

4. Global Compliance & Safety

  • Our yellow jackets are manufactured from Low Smoke Zero Halogen (LSZH) material.

  • This complies with international building safety codes, ensuring no toxic halogen gases are emitted in the event of extreme heat.
